We went to a town called Oak Bluffs and honestly the best thing about the trip was the ferry ride over. The town is extremely touristy and not in a good way. The only thing to do there is shop and every store has the exact same merchandise – all Martha’s Vineyward sweatshirts, t-shirts, magnets, etc. It’s like 50 gift shops all in a row. Everyone was extremely rude, including both the tourists and the locals. Apparently the local shopowners think that they have enough tourists moving through there every day that there is no reason to be polite. Also, we went to eat at a place called Lookout Tavern. The food was terrible (overcooked lobster, cold corn and potatoes, terrible presentation and way overpriced) and the waitress was an idiot (no refills, cherry coke with so much grenadine it was undrinkable, slow service, slow to clean the table off). The tip reflected the poor food and service, but still I left her 10%, which I thought was fair. She followed me outside, called me cheap, and then added an extra $10 thinking I would never notice! When I called the manager he said he would have the accountant look into it, and then told me that it was an error on my bank’s part, but he would have the account back it off and reapply “just in case.” Yeah, right. The charge posted as what it was supposed to but my bank told me the first charge couldn’t possibly have been an error on their part because they have no control over card charges – it all comes directly from the merchant. Save your time and money and skip this place.

I have read some of the entries about places to go on the island and I think one thing that people have missed is the great food on the island. There are some really great restaurants, some on the expensive side, but that is the best part of being on vacation! Some of my favorites are Lure, Beach Plum Inn, Sweet Life Cafe and Mediterranean. For a more casual dinner, try Slice of Life – great for breakfast, lunch and dinner! Best of all, they serve La Columbe coffee from Philadelphia!!! But, by far, the best coffee on the island is at Beetlebung in Vineyard Haven….very laid back but the bessstttt coffee ever!! Espresso Love used to be my favorite, but last couple of times I was there, it just wasn’t the same. Another thing to check out is the Farmer’s Market in Chillmark – check the local papers for dates/times, but great for local produce/jams/flowers & a little local culture. Try Larsens for a cheap lobster dinner…stop in earlier in the day to place your order for lobster and steamers served up with cole slaw and maybe a little chowder..around 6 or 7, pick up your hot dinner – bring your own bread, wine and towels if you want to hang out and have a picnic dinner on the lobster crates out back. Another great place is Morning Glory Farms – they open at 9 am with hot, fresh baked muffins, local produce and freshly brewed coffee. Great to hang out on the front porch in the rocking chairs or walk around the nursery to check out the beautiful flower gardens. Ok, one more place – Among the Flowers for breakfast or lunch – coffee is not that great, so get from Espresso Love up the street(closest best coffee in Edgartown) Their waffles with fresh fruit and yogurt is great! For lunch, salads and sandwiches are fresh and healthy. Will add more details about places to go later….take care and enjoy your trip….I am ready to go back just talking about it!
